What is white chocolate made of?

During the process of making chocolate, cocoa beans are ground down and then heated. As the mixture heats, it turns into a paste that is called chocolate liquor. The liquor is then pressed in order to separate the cocoa solids (which are often turned into cocoa powder) from liquids, which becomes cocoa butter. Cocoa butter has a deliciously chocolate-y smell, but a very mild flavor. Whereas in the process of making both milk and dark chocolate this cocoa butter would later be recombined with cocoa solids, white chocolate does not contain any cocoa solids. Instead, the cocoa butter is mixed with sugar, milk, flavorings such as vanilla, and lecithin which acts as an emulsifier to ensure the ingredients combine into a lusciously smooth finish. Since the recipe does not contain any cocoa solids, some chocolate purists maintain that white chocolate doesn’t really count as chocolate.

So is white chocolate really chocolate or not?

The Merriam Webster dictionary defines chocolate as “a food that is made from cacao beans and that is eaten as candy or used as a flavoring ingredient in other sweet foods.” Given the fact that white chocolate is made from cocoa butter which is derived from cacao beans, we think it’s safe to say that this sweet treat lives up to its name!
